From 642a71ffdee21b02e5fbee2602a3b6a2e3fe54b8 Mon Sep 17 00:00:00 2001 From: Friendika Date: Sat, 19 Feb 2011 00:56:15 -0800 Subject: app menu - and a demo application 'tictac' --- index.php | 12 ++++++++++-- 1 file changed, 10 insertions(+), 2 deletions(-) (limited to 'index.php') diff --git a/index.php b/index.php index 661676bfd..55edd072e 100644 --- a/index.php +++ b/index.php @@ -113,6 +113,13 @@ else check_config($a); +$arr = array('app_menu' => $a->apps); + +call_hooks('app_menu', $arr); + +$a->apps = $arr['app_menu']; + + /** * * We have already parsed the server path into $->argc and $a->argv @@ -132,10 +139,9 @@ else * further processing. */ - if(strlen($a->module)) { if(is_array($a->plugins) && in_array($a->module,$a->plugins) && file_exists("addon/{$a->module}/{$a->module}.php")) { - include("addon/{$a->module}/{$a->module}.php"); + include_once("addon/{$a->module}/{$a->module}.php"); if(function_exists($a->module . '_module')) $a->module_loaded = true; } @@ -155,6 +161,8 @@ if(strlen($a->module)) { } } + + /* initialise content region */ if(! x($a->page,'content')) -- cgit v1.2.3